WebBy running a credit check on your account, they can see if you are someone who could pose financial harm to their company. Pre-employment checks are subject to the Fair Credit Reporting Act (FCRA), so these checks can consider no more than 7 years of credit history, unless the job commands a salary of $75,000 or more. Pre-employment checks are subject to the Fair … o5 priority\u0027sWebNov 20, 2024 · Alternatively, employers can choose the bank that employees must use for direct deposit. But in that case, the employer must also provide employees another means of payment, such as cash or paper check.
